Webb18 mars 2024 · Use simple repair codes for superficial wounds (epidermis and dermis) that need only a single-layer closure. If the provider fixed a deeper layer of subcutaneous tissue or superficial fascia, however, then assign intermediate repair codes. Remember that these codes do not include repairs to muscles.

WebbWound repairs are classified as simple, intermediate, or complex. Simple repairs are the most common ones performed in the ED. This description is used for repairs that are superficial, such as those primarily involving epidermis or dermis, or subcutaneous tissues without significant involvement of deeper structures, and require simple one-layer closure. Webb12 apr. 2024 · All sutures used for traumatic skin laceration repair are swaged (ie, the needle and suture are connected as a continuous unit). • The body of the needle is the portion that is grasped by the needle holder during the procedure. The body determines the shape of the needle and is curved for cutaneous suturing. Webbwww.docdoc.com WebbCoding Wound Repairs. All excisions include a simple closure as part of the surgical package, and therefore, may not be billed separately. However, for excisions that require more than a simple closure, coders can report either an intermediate (12031-12057) or complex (13100- 13160) repair, in addition to the excision.

WebbThe classifications are different for the two types of repairs: intermediate versus complex. For example, layer closure of the scalp, axillae, trunk, and extremities is one classification whereas under the complex repair codes, the trunk is one classification, while the scalp, arms and legs are a separate classification.
